Filing 21 ORDER granting (7144) Motion for Issuance of Letters Rogatory in case 1:03-md-01570-GBD-SN; granting (53) Motion for Issuance of Letters Rogatory in case 1:20-cv-00266-GBD-SN. The plaintiffs in Ryan et al., v. Iran et al., No. 20-cv-00266 (GBD)(SN) (Jan. 10. 2020) move for the issuance of Letters Rogatory to the Islamic Republic of Iran. ECF No. 7144. That motion is GRANTED. The Court respectfully directs the Clerk of the Court to issue Letters Rogatory directed to the Islamic Republic of Iran, substantially similar in form to those attached as EXHIBIT A to the Plaintiffs' Motion (ECF No. 7144-1), requesting assistance in serving the Complaint in this matter and the necessary accompanying documents, upon the following defendants: (1) National Iranian Tanker Corporation; (2) National Iranian Oil Corporation; (3) National Iranian Gas Corporation; (4) National Iranian Petrochemical Company; (5) Iran Airlines; (6) Hezbollah, (7)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, Supreme Leader of Iran; and (8) the Estate of Akbar Hashemi Rafsanjani, former Chairman of the Expediency Discernment Counsel and former President of Iran.The Letters Rogatory and the accompanying legal documents, including any translations, related to the Complaint in this case shall be transmitted to the U.S. Department of State for delivery to the appropriate judicial authority of the Islamic Republic of Iran, pursuant to 1608(b)(3)(A). (Signed by Magistrate Judge Sarah Netburn on 9/28/2021) Filed In Associated Cases: 1:03-md-01570-GBD-SN, et al. (ras) |

Filing 17 ORDER:On June 23, 2021, the Court issued an order granting the Plaintiffs' Executive Committees' motion at ECF No. 6816. ECF No. 6872. That order was made under seal in light of some of the content in motions preceding that order. To increase public access to the docket and reduce the volume of material that must undergo redaction review, the Court now proposes to unseal the order at ECF No. 6872. If the parties have any objections to unsealing that order, those must be filed with the Court by July 9, 2021. SO ORDERED., ( Responses due by 7/9/2021) (Signed by Magistrate Judge Sarah Netburn on 7/02/2021) Filed In Associated Cases: 1:03-md-01570-GBD-SN et al. (ama) |
